The English Premier League soccer clubs Arsenal and Everton will face off at M&T Bank Stadium during “The Charm City Match” July 16 at 7 p.m.

The event is part of the clubs’ pre-season tours of the United States.

Arsenal is scheduled for a three-match tour to the east coast of the United States this year with
the other matches taking place in Florida in July.

Everton will also be in the states as part of their pre-season preparations, marking their ninth pre-season visit to the U.S. since 2004.

It has been a decade since the English Premier League last played in Baltimore, when Liverpool and Tottenham went up against each other at M&T Bank Stadium in the summer of 2012.

Soccer fans can watch at Ravens stadium by purchasing tickets through TicketMaster or catch
the match on television at Abbey Burger Bistro in Federal Hill.

Riley Russo, general manager of Abbey Burger, said “We are the known hub for Arsenal soccer, so there will be a big block party to celebrate.”

Cross Street will be closed and festivities will start around noon. There will be a Guinness and Deep Eddy truck as well as beer, mixed drinks, and food specials.
